|
Total |
";
print "$Label | ";
print "".sprintf("%.2f",$nline[$label]/1e+6)."M | ";
// print "".sprintf("%.2f",$gline[$label]/1e+6)."M | ";
// print "".sprintf("%2.2f",($nline[$label] + $gline[$label])/1e+6)."M | ";
print "";
}
function show_disk($Label,$val,$col) {
print "";
print "$Label | ";
// print " | ";
// print " | ";
print "".sprintf("%.2f", $val)."G | ";
print " ";
}
$hoursec = 3600;
$daysec = 24*3600;
$query = "SELECT ";
$query = $query." SUM(usertime) AS utime, ";
$query = $query." SUM(systtime) AS stime, ";
$query = $query." SUM(tdiff) AS td, ";
$query = $query." SUM(1) AS ftotal, ";
$query = $query." SUM(nev_spa0) AS spase_l0, ";
//$query = $query." SUM(nev_spa1) AS spase_l1, ";
$query = $query." SUM(nev_l1up) AS upmu_l1, ";
$query = $query." SUM(nev_l2up) AS upmu_l2, ";
$query = $query." SUM(nev_l3up) AS upmu_l3, ";
$query = $query." SUM(nev_hq) AS hq, ";
$query = $query." SUM(nev_he) AS he, ";
$query = $query." SUM(nev_moon) AS moon, ";
$query = $query." SUM(nev_casc) AS casc, ";
$query = $query." SUM(nev_wimp) AS wimp, ";
$query = $query." SUM(nev_slow) AS exotic ";
$query = $query." FROM readerl1_statistics,readerl1_status ";
$query = $query." WHERE readerl1_status.id = readerl1_statistics.id ";
$query = $query." AND tdiff >= 0 ";
// $query1 = $query." AND readerl1_status.node NOT LIKE 'g%'";
$query1 = $query." AND readerl1_status.status = 'OK'";
$result = mysql_query($query1) or die("Query failed : " . mysql_error());
$nline = mysql_fetch_assoc($result);
/*
$query2 = $query." AND readerl1_status.node LIKE 'g%'";
$query2 = $query2." AND readerl1_status.status = 'OK'";
$result = mysql_query($query2) or die("Query failed : " . mysql_error());
$gline = mysql_fetch_assoc($result);
*/
$col = switch_color($col);
print "";
print "CPU time (hours) | ";
// print "".sprintf("%.2f",($nline["utime"]+$nline["stime"])/$hoursec)." | ";
// print "".sprintf("%.2f",($gline["utime"]+$gline["stime"])/$hoursec)." | ";
print "".sprintf("%.2f",
($nline["utime"]+$nline["stime"])/$hoursec)." | ";
/*
print "".sprintf("%.2f",
($gline["utime"]+$gline["stime"]+
$nline["utime"]+$nline["stime"])/$hoursec)." | ";
*/
print " ";
$col = switch_color($col);
print "";
print "Livetime (days) | ";
print "".sprintf("%.2f",$nline["td"]/$daysec)." | ";
// print "".sprintf("%.2f",$gline["td"]/$daysec)." | ";
// print "".sprintf("%.2f",($gline["td"]+$nline["td"])/$daysec)." | ";
print " ";
$col = switch_color($col);
print " | ";
print "";
print "Number of events: | ";
print " ";
print "";
show_stats("Spase_L0","spase_l0",$nline,$gline,$col);
$col = switch_color($col);
// show_stats("Spase_L1","spase_l1",$nline,$gline,$col);
// $col = switch_color($col);
show_stats("UpMu_L1","upmu_l1",$nline,$gline,$col);
$col = switch_color($col);
show_stats("UpMu_L2","upmu_l2",$nline,$gline,$col);
$col = switch_color($col);
show_stats("UpMu_L3","upmu_l3",$nline,$gline,$col);
$col = switch_color($col);
show_stats("HQ","hq",$nline,$gline,$col);
$col = switch_color($col);
show_stats("HE","he",$nline,$gline,$col);
$col = switch_color($col);
show_stats("Moon","moon",$nline,$gline,$col);
$col = switch_color($col);
show_stats("Cascade","casc",$nline,$gline,$col);
$col = switch_color($col);
show_stats("WIMP","wimp",$nline,$gline,$col);
$col = switch_color($col);
show_stats("Exotic","exotic",$nline,$gline,$col);
$col = switch_color($col);
print " | ";
print "";
print "Disk usage | ";
print " ";
show_disk("Spase_L0",$spase_l0,$col);
$col = switch_color($col);
show_disk("Spase_L1",$spase_l1,$col);
$col = switch_color($col);
show_disk("UpMu_L1",$upmu_l1,$col);
$col = switch_color($col);
show_disk("L1_f2k",$l1_f2k,$col);
$col = switch_color($col);
show_disk("UpMu_L3",$upmu_l3,$col);
$col = switch_color($col);
show_disk("L3_f2k",$l3_f2k,$col);
$col = switch_color($col);
show_disk("Moon",$moon,$col);
$col = switch_color($col);
show_disk("Exotic",$exotic,$col);
$col = switch_color($col);
show_disk("Minbias",$minbias,$col);
$col = switch_color($col);
show_disk("Total",$disktotal,$col);
$col = switch_color($col);
?>
Histograms of Statistics
|
|